Duct cleaning services are essential when you own an air conditioning system, but how often should you have them cleaned? This is a tougher question to answer as it depends on several factors. Ask yourself these questions.

  • Are you seeing mold or mildew on hard surfaces in or around the ducts or on the AC components? Does your equipment look dirty?
  • Do you also have a wood stove or pellet stove that you use in the cooler months that produces extra dust and particles? How about pets that shed a lot of fur?
  • Do you see dust or debris in the supply registers?
  • Do you use a HEPA vacuum cleaner or does your vacuum emit dust when it’s running?
  • Does anyone in the home suffer from severe allergies or asthma?
  • Have you seen insects or rodents in or around the ducts?
  • Is your system not cooling your home as well as it did?
  • Was your home recently renovated? Did the contractors cover return registers to prevent construction dust from getting into your system?

If you’re answering yes to these questions, you may want to schedule duct cleanings more than others. The best way to know for sure is by asking a duct cleaning professional for input.

What Are the Benefits of Duct Cleaning?

What are the benefits of getting your ducts cleaned? There are several benefits ranging from your own health to your system’s efficiency.

  • It Improves Efficiency

Every time your AC unit runs, it draws warmer air from the room to condition and recirculate it. Each time this happens, dust, dander, pet hair, and other particles are drawn into the ducts. The filter catches those particles. But, any moisture in the air from the meals you’re cooking or showers you take can end up bringing some moisture into the ducts that cling to the ducts’ walls and build up.

Clogged ducts and AC components make your equipment work harder. This can increase energy consumption. Air flows better, so your rooms stay cooler.

Between 25% and 40% of the energy consumed while cooling a home ends up wasted. Dust, particles, and other contaminants make an air conditioning system work harder. Even with filters in place, this debris gets into the ducts and components. By getting your ducts cleaned when needed, you can lower your bills by as much as 30% according to the U.S. Department of Energy.

  • Reduce Wear and Tear

In addition to lowering energy bills, when an AC system is working efficiently, it’s not putting a strain on the different AC components. Cleaning ducts can help prevent excessive repairs and maintenance and potentially lengthen the life of your air conditioning unit.

  • Health Issues Like Allergies May Worsen

Do you have allergies or asthma? It’s hard to keep all allergens out of your home. But, keeping mildew and mold from your AC unit is important. Cleaning the ducts and regularly changing filters with the highest filtration level will help. Air filters carry a minimum efficiency rating value (MERV) rating. The higher the number, the more effective the filtration.

  • MERV 1 to 4 filter out carpet fibers, dust mites, pollen, spray particles, and textile fibers.
  • MERV 5 to 8 filter out all of the above plus cement dust, fabric/hair sprays, and microbes.
  • MERV 9 to 12 filter out all of the above plus baking mixes/flour, fumes/emissions, legionella bacteria, and mineral dusts.
  • MERV 13 to 16 filter out the above items and all other bacteria, smoke, and spray from a sneeze.

People who own pets, have allergies, or live in areas experiencing some pollution should aim for filters rated 11 or higher. A MERV rating of 8 to 10 is good for most households.

  • You Save Money

When your ducts are dirty, you may find you’re replacing filters more often than you’d expected. If you’re supposed to replace them once or twice a year, and you find you’re replacing them every couple of months, you’re wasting money. Get your ducts cleaned to lower the number of filters you’re buying each year.

  • You Avoid Bad Odors

When your ducts are dusty and developing mold and mildew, those odors can circulate throughout your house. A clean duct system helps you avoid unpleasant odors.

What Happens During a Duct Cleaning?

How does a professional air conditioning technician clean your ducts? You actually find that a duct cleaning covers more than just the ducts. As dirt and grime can build up on all components of your AC unit, all of your system needs to be cleaned. It’s a multi-stage process.

First, the team inspects the system and ductwork. Once they’ve identified the system, they seal registers and attach a vacuum to the ductwork.

Second, all of the contaminants have to be loosened from surfaces. This is done using a compressed air whip and motorized brushes. These brushes and pressurized air loosen the particles for the vacuum system to suction all of that loosened material out of the ducts and into a containment unit to prevent the particles from getting airborne.

Third, hand brushes may be used to clean the grills, blower motor, heat exchanger, air plenum, coils, drain pan, etc. All of these areas are cleaned to ensure the system is rid of any dust, mold, algae, or grime that impacts its performance.

The fourth step isn’t always performed. It depends on what the technician finds during the inspection. Sanitizers or UV lighting may be used to disinfect and sanitize the surfaces. This is often done only if there are signs of microbes. If it’s severe, your air conditioning technician may recommend duct sanitization or duct restoration.

Finally, the fifth step involves replacing the filters, turning on the system to make sure all is running well. At that point, the air conditioning team cleans up the area and provides you with any necessary paperwork or instructions.

Can you do anything prior to the appointment to help the duct cleaning team? Make sure furnishings are out of the way. If you have a table near a register, move it so that the registers are accessible. Confine pets during the appointment so that they don’t try to get into equipment or in the way.
